Description
A gravel path runs across the foreground with rows of planted beds and low shrubs beyond it. The middle ground contains symmetrical flowerbeds, trimmed hedges, and scattered young trees or topiary. A long stone chateau with steep mansard roofs and multiple chimneys lines the far side, set against a backdrop of trees.
